Shipping Info

It is important to remember that a $10 whiskey bottle costs about the same to ship as a $1,000 whiskey bottle. The reason is simple. We use the same materials to pack both bottles. Both bottles weigh about the same. The charge for an “Adult Signature Required” is $3.00 for each (required for insurance purposes). Assuming that they’re going to the same destination, the shipping cost is the same. The only difference in shipping cost is the insurance, which in this case adds up to $3.35.

Here’s an example. Let’s say that each of the above bottles is being shipped from our office in Sacramento to Gorham, Maine. We would ship each via Federal Express Ground, as we do with all bottle shipments east of the western states unless otherwise requested. We choose Ground service because the package arrives safely and in good time for the price and the package  has less chance of being damaged than other companies and methods we’ve tried over the last 20 years or so.  Let’s say each package, after wrapping and boxing, ends up weighing 4 pounds. The estimated shipping costs would be as follows:

  • Packing materials (we use only NEW boxes and packing materials for best protection)
  • Federal Express Ground shipping charges
  • Federal Express “Adult Signature Required” (proof that it arrived, protects us and the customer)
  • Insurance (the only difference…. $0 for the $10 bottle and $2.00 for the $1,000 bottle)

Total cost for each of the two shipments:

  • $12.00 for the $10 bottle
  • $14.00 for the $1,000 bottle

The buyer of the $10 bottle actually will pay more for the shipping, in this example, than for the bottle. For the $1,000 bottle buyer, the shipping cost is only about 1.4% of the cost of the bottle. So, when buying a bottle, please be aware that the shipping charges are completely unrelated to the value of the bottle(s) bought.

We ship bottles to western states via Federal Express Ground, which is quite a bit less expensive and arrives in about the same time as air. If you don’t live in a western state, and you want to receive your bottles faster, we are more than happy to ship them 2nd Day Air or even Overnight.  We use a private insurance company, Collectibles Insurance to insure our bottles for one important reason; if a bottle breaks they will pay for it where we’ve found that FedEx and UPS either don’t cover certain shipments or simply can take forever to process a claim.  We have a few nightmare stories about shipping and with Collectibles Ins. we know that if a problem arises they will take it seriously and take the necessary steps to insure a speedy payment.  They also make sure any bottle sent to us, at a bottle show or being transported are covered against breakage.  Try that with Fed Ex or UPS.

One important thing to know is that We Don’t Make a Dime on Shipping.   Sometime if  you are curious or wondering what we charge you is in line with what our costs, look at what you paid and look at what it really costs.  We can assure you that when you add up the cost of shipping, cost of materials, insurance and handling, the amount we charge you will be less than what we pay.  We do this because just like you, we get frustrated paying exorbitant amounts for shipping when it’s pretty obvious it can’t cost that much.  Making money on shipping is for vitamin dealers and low cost items ordered online.  The security of the shipment is foremost on our minds and if we charged you what it really costs us some of the time, you’d be unhappy and we might lose a customer.  A few bucks of prevention is worth a boatload worth of peace of mind to us.

Of course, as you add more bottles to a shipment, the shipping charges rise because of the increased weight and size. Also, when packages are transported via air, boxes beyond a certain size are charged substantially more.
After an auction closes, we must estimate the shipping costs in order to generate invoices. Because of our experience in this area, we are usually quite accurate with our estimates.

We put extra effort and care into our packing and shipping. This attention to detail has paid off over the years with thousands of successful shipments.

We hope that you have found this information useful. By all means, if you have any problems with shipping (financial or otherwise), please contact us and we will work with you to resolve them.
